Maybank introduces Malaysia's first Social Impact Deposit

15 October 2020

4 min read

The Maybank Group through Maybank Islamic Berhad, today introduced Malaysia’s first ever Social Impact Deposit, a campaign under its Islamic Fixed Deposit account (IFD-i). Customers are offered to place a fixed deposit and at the same time, help in extending financial relief to those whose incomes have been affected by the COVID-19 pandemic.

 

Members of the public can participate in this social cause by making a minimum placement of RM1, 000 into an IFD-i account for six months. While customers will receive the prevailing board rate for their deposits, Maybank Islamic will separately contribute 0.3% p.a. to a special account - Social Impact Assistance Account for every deposit placement made during the offer period.

 

This special account is designated to provide support to beneficiaries comprising Maybank Islamic customers identified and assessed by the Bank to be in dire need of financial assistance due to a loss of income or employment as a result of the pandemic.

The Social Impact Deposit offer period will be from 15 October to 31 December 2020 and customers can make their placements via Maybank2u or at any Maybank / Maybank Islamic branches in Malaysia.

 

This initiative is one of the many Maybank has introduced to support the community in these trying times. Other campaigns include the Mercy Malaysia COVID-19 Fund, the People’s Campaign via crowdfunding platform MaybankHeart to provide support in collaboration with NGOs who assist Malaysia’s most at-risk communities, and supporting the Maybank Women Eco-Weavers, who during the pandemic have produced sustainable and reasonably-priced face masks for their communities.
